Output 59ffe6684891c7cae3f3e6856fe58272f3024c288304542f2a0dcead84044fa3:1

value
289038618
script pubkey
OP_HASH160 OP_PUSHBYTES_20 469d5d2abd85659c143fa0d5388cd9fd1b0a47ee OP_EQUAL
address
MELY3hKuyizahjhJLQVRCnVHM8fsHx8DYD
transaction
59ffe6684891c7cae3f3e6856fe58272f3024c288304542f2a0dcead84044fa3
spent
true